Occurrences in Scripture

15 total occurrences across the text

2 Samuel 22:16

Then the channels of the sea appeared. The foundations of the world were laid bare by Yahweh’s rebuke, at the blast of the breath of his nostrils.

Job 26:11

The pillars of heaven tremble and are astonished at his rebuke.

Psalms 18:15

Then the channels of waters appeared. The foundations of the world were laid bare at your rebuke, Yahweh, at the blast of the breath of your nostrils.

Psalms 76:6

At your rebuke, God of Jacob, both chariot and horse are cast into a dead sleep.

Psalms 80:16

It’s burned with fire. It’s cut down. They perish at your rebuke.

Psalms 104:7

At your rebuke they fled. At the voice of your thunder they hurried away.

Proverbs 13:1

A wise son listens to his father’s instruction, but a scoffer doesn’t listen to rebuke.

Proverbs 13:8

The ransom of a man’s life is his riches, but the poor hear no threats.

Proverbs 17:10

A rebuke enters deeper into one who has understanding than a hundred lashes into a fool.

Ecclesiastes 7:5

It is better to hear the rebuke of the wise than for a man to hear the song of fools.

Isaiah 30:17

One thousand will flee at the threat of one. At the threat of five, you will flee until you are left like a beacon on the top of a mountain, and like a banner on a hill.

Isaiah 50:2

Why, when I came, was there no one? When I called, why was there no one to answer? Is my hand shortened at all, that it can’t redeem? Or have I no power to deliver? Behold, at my rebuke I dry up the sea. I make the rivers a wilderness. Their fish stink because there is no water, and die of thirst.

Isaiah 51:20

Your sons have fainted. They lie at the head of all the streets, like an antelope in a net. They are full of Yahweh’s wrath, the rebuke of your God.

Isaiah 66:15

For, behold, Yahweh will come with fire, and his chariots will be like the whirlwind; to render his anger with fierceness, and his rebuke with flames of fire.
